在cakePHP中调用视图

时间:2018-12-17 14:31:06

标签: sql-server cakephp

让我们说我在这样的sql管理视图中有一个结果集

schoolYear    FiscalYear    updateTerm    whereTerm    Schools
2018-2019        2019            1            2        East,Memorial,West

我的模型表写得很简单,因为现在只有1个数据集,并且稍后将通过存储过程更改数据。所以我只想查看数据库中当前的信息。

public function initialize(array $config)
{
    $this->setTable('vCalcTranscriptUpdateTerms');
}

然后在我的控制器索引函数中有这个。

    $transcripts = TableRegistry::get('UpdatedTranscripts');

    $Transcript = $transcripts
    ->find()
    ->where(['FiscalYear' => 2018])
    ->first();

    debug($Transcript->title);

为什么当我加载我的网页时会出错并提示无法描述vCalcTranscriptUpdateTerms“这是sql视图”并提示其具有0列?我对如何提取请求感到困惑从darn sql视图中获取Cakephp中的此类信息。一旦我确定要在程序执行完毕后才能显示它,就可以显示它。

0 个答案:

没有答案